Content-Length: 106944 | pFad | https://betterprogramming.pub/why-javascript-developers-should-prefer-axios-over-fetch-294b28a96e2c

=86400 Why JavaScript Developers Should Prefer Axios Over Fetch | by Sabesan Sathananthan | Better Programming

Member-only story

COMPARISON

Why JavaScript Developers Should Prefer Axios Over Fetch

Backward-compatibility, monitoring upload progress, and more

Sabesan Sathananthan
Better Programming
Published in
6 min readFeb 24, 2021

--

A dog catching a ball
Photo by Brixiv from Pexels

In my previous article, “Deep Insights Into JavaScript’s Fetch API”, I discussed the basics of the Fetch API. But it’s worth acknowledging that fetch() isn’t consistently an ideal solution, and there are sometimes better alternatives for making HTTP requests. Here I’ll describe why Axios is better than fetch() in development. This is my 36th Medium article.

Overview and Syntax

Fetch

Fetch() is part of a JavaScript window-object method within the Fetch API. It is built in, so users don’t have to install it. Fetch() allows us to get data from the API asynchronously without installing any additional libraries.

The above piece of code is a simple fetch() get request. In the fetch() method, there’s one mandatory argument, which is url. url is a path from which the user would like to get data. Then fetch() method returns a promise…

--

--

Sabesan Sathananthan
Sabesan Sathananthan

Written by Sabesan Sathananthan

Software Engineer 👨‍💻 @SyscoLABSSL | Postgard🧑‍🎓 in CSE at UOM | Technical Writer ✍️ | sabesansathananthan.now.sh | Still makes silly mistakes daily.

Responses (11)









ApplySandwichStrip

pFad - (p)hone/(F)rame/(a)nonymizer/(d)eclutterfier!      Saves Data!


--- a PPN by Garber Painting Akron. With Image Size Reduction included!

Fetched URL: https://betterprogramming.pub/why-javascript-developers-should-prefer-axios-over-fetch-294b28a96e2c

Alternative Proxies:

Alternative Proxy

pFad Proxy

pFad v3 Proxy

pFad v4 Proxy